Cricket 2023 SA vs SL 4th Match | ODI Cricket World Cup 2023 On Saturday, October 6, in the ICC Men’s World Cup, there will be a face-off between South Africa and Sri Lanka at Delhi's Arun Jaitley Stadium. Sri Lanka secured theirTechBoard2 years ago2 years agoKeep Reading